Understanding High-Speed Routers
High-speed routers are designed to deliver faster internet speeds, improved coverage, and better handling of multiple devices. They incorporate advanced technologies such as Wi-Fi 6 (802.11ax), multiple antennas, and enhanced processing power. These features collectively ensure that your home network remains robust and efficient, even with several devices connected simultaneously.

Speed Test Results
Recent speed tests conducted in various home environments reveal significant differences among high-speed routers. Below are summarized results from controlled testing environments:
Test Environment and Methodology
Tests were performed using a gigabit internet connection with multiple devices streaming, gaming, and working simultaneously. Speed measurements were taken using Ookla Speedtest at distances of 10, 30, and 50 feet from the router.
Results Summary
- Netgear Nighthawk RAXE500: Average download speed of 950 Mbps at 10 feet, 850 Mbps at 30 feet, and 700 Mbps at 50 feet.
- Asus ROG Rapture GT-AX11000: Average download speed of 920 Mbps at 10 feet, 810 Mbps at 30 feet, and 650 Mbps at 50 feet.
- TP-Link Archer AX6000: Average download speed of 880 Mbps at 10 feet, 780 Mbps at 30 feet, and 600 Mbps at 50 feet.
- Linksys MR9600: Average download speed of 860 Mbps at 10 feet, 750 Mbps at 30 feet, and 580 Mbps at 50 feet.
- Google Nest Wifi Pro: Average download speed of 700 Mbps at 10 feet, 620 Mbps at 30 feet, and 500 Mbps at 50 feet.
Performance Insights
Based on the test results, high-end routers like the Netgear Nighthawk RAXE500 and Asus ROG Rapture provide the highest speeds and best coverage for demanding home office tasks. These routers excel in handling multiple high-bandwidth activities simultaneously, making them ideal for busy households.
Mid-range options such as the TP-Link Archer AX6000 and Linksys MR9600 offer excellent performance at a slightly lower price point. They are suitable for most home office needs, including video conferencing, file sharing, and streaming.
Budget-friendly solutions like Google Nest Wifi Pro deliver reliable coverage and decent speeds, especially in smaller homes or apartments. However, they may experience reduced performance with many devices connected or in larger spaces.
Choosing the Right Router for Your Home Office
When selecting a high-speed router, consider the following factors:
- Internet Speed: Match your router’s capabilities with your internet plan.
- Coverage Area: Ensure the router covers your entire home adequately.
- Device Compatibility: Look for support for Wi-Fi 6 for future-proofing.
- Number of Devices: Choose a router that can handle multiple connections efficiently.
- Additional Features: Consider security features, parental controls, and ease of management.
